Output 6307d360361156493f77bb94fbe82dfaf44a2f7a37f05f4094794ad6e2b413e6:0

value
22000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66b6ad4edfd00d07ab4f49b624bfab194675405e OP_EQUAL
address
3B47gjHZ7APaqzB9MsKJ7Vqcba4SMQekkD
transaction
6307d360361156493f77bb94fbe82dfaf44a2f7a37f05f4094794ad6e2b413e6
confirmations
243752
spent
true